SANFORD, Fla. A series of witnesses testified Monday morning that George Zimmerman was the voice screaming in the background during a crucial 911 recording that contained the sound of the gunshot that killed Trayvon Martin.
Yes, definitely, its Georgie I hear him screaming, testified Sondra Osterman, one of several witnesses called by the defense on Monday. Osterman worked with Zimmerman at a mortgage firm and said she was best friends with Zimmermans wife. State prosecutor Bernie de la Rionda focused on a non-emergency phone call recording in which Zimmerman said these f****** punks, they always get away, playing it four times during Ostermans testimony.
Osterman identified Zimmermans voice in that recording but said she didnt believe he sounded angry. Zimmermans anger leading up to the shooting is a key component of the second-degree murder charge against him. In Florida, second-degree murder requires ill-will, hatred, and spite.
Ostermans husband, Mark, said that the voice just sounded like George. He noted that he spoke on the phone to Zimmerman as often as he spoke to him in person. Mark Osterman testified last week as a state witness.
Mark Osterman also taught Zimmerman how to shoot firearms. Asked if he thought hed taught Zimmerman how to shoot properly, Osterman said I hope so.

If you have extremely clear audio sources that have not gone through “lossy” compression (cell phones, etc.) then you might be able to scientifically point to two sets of wave data “correlating” (preferably two audio sources saying the same thing, same tone, etc.). This is actually something people do much better than computers.
Most of the time you only have audio that is “altered” due to the microphone and transmission systems (audio compression), if you then add background noise or reduced amplitude (faint audio) it becomes impossible to determine this scientifically.
